Essentials for Survival

  1. Comfortable Clothing: Choose clothes that allow for maximum mobility, such as athletic wear, cargo pants, and long-sleeved shirts. Avoid restrictive clothing like tight jeans or high heels.

  2. Strong Footwear: Heavy-duty boots with ankle support are essential for traversing rough terrain and protecting your feet from bites. Consider boots with steel toes for added protection.

  3. Versatile Backpack: Your backpack should be roomy enough to carry essential gear but also lightweight and comfortable to wear. Look for backpacks with multiple compartments and adjustable straps.

  4. First-Aid Kit: In case of injuries, a basic first-aid kit is a must-have. Include bandages, antiseptic, pain relievers, and disinfectant.

  5. Weaponry: While melee weapons like knives and machetes can be effective, consider firearms for long-range defense. Practice using your chosen weapon for proficiency.

Protective Gear

  1. Face Covering: A dust mask or bandana can protect you from inhaling airborne contaminants and dust. In the event of a chemical hazard, consider a gas mask.

  2. Gloves: Leather or heavy-duty work gloves protect your hands from cuts, abrasions, and zombie bites.

  3. Body Armor: While heavy body armor may impede mobility, lighter options like Kevlar vests can offer some protection from bullets and bites.

  4. Eye Protection: Safety glasses or goggles will shield your eyes from debris, blood, and potential eye infections.

Tactical Considerations

  1. Stealth: Choose dark-colored clothing that blends into the surroundings. Avoid bright patterns or reflective materials that could attract attention.

  2. Mobility: Your outfit should allow for swift movement and agility. Avoid bulky clothing or excessive gear that could hinder your escape.

  3. Communication: A whistle or portable radio can be invaluable for signaling to other survivors or calling for help.

  4. Camouflage: Consider using natural materials like leaves or mud to camouflage yourself in survival situations.

  5. Durability: Your outfit should withstand harsh conditions, including rain, snow, and rugged terrain. Choose clothing made from durable fabrics like nylon and canvas.
